thanks, jon Ben Combee wrote: > At 11:36 AM 9/6/2002 -0700, Jon Norenberg wrote: > >All, > >Can I invoke the CW IDE from a Windows command line and have it build a > >certain > >target in the project and then quit. I have a number of projects that I > >need to > >build and I would like to automate the process. I read a little about the COM > >stuff, seems a little overkill for my task. > > Here's a little help: > > C:> c:\cwpalm8\bin\cmdide.exe /? > > Metrowerks CodeWarrior IDE. Hit /? for help > > This program invokes the CodeWarrior IDE, passes the proper parameters > to produce a build, and waits for the IDE to finish its operation. > Arguments: > /t targetname specifies a target to become the current target > /r remove objects of the current target before building > /b build the current target > /c close the project after building > > /q quit the IDE after building > > /v y|n|a option for converting projects on open > (y = convert without asking; n = don't convert; > a =ask whether to convert) > > /s Forces the command line to be processed in a new > instance of the IDE (rather than using a current instance) > > Notes: > > 1) If more than one project document is specified to be opened in the > command line, the /t and build command flags apply to the first project > document found in the list of documents. If no project is specified in the > command line, it will use the usual logic in the IDE (front project or > default project) to figure out which project to build. > If no target is specified it uses whatever the current target > is for that project. > > 2) All build commands are executed in a different process from the one > launched from the command line. The original process will return as soon > as the command line has been completely processed and the build > has completed. > > 3) The following codes are returned: > > 0 no error > 1 error opening file > 2 project not open > 3 IDE is already building > 4 invalid target name (for /t flag) > 5 error changing current target > 6 error removing objects > 7 build was cancelled > 8 build failed > 9 process aborted > > >You can call most of the CW tools (compiler and linker) from the command line, > >but then I need to create all the options necessary for the tool > > Actually, CodeWarrior for Palm OS doesn't currently ship command line > versions of the compiler and linker, so this method it out. > > cmdide is only intended for Win95/98/Me systems... for NT/2000/XP systems, > you can use these command line options with ide.exe instead. > > -- > Ben Combee <[EMAIL PROTECTED]> > CodeWarrior for Palm OS technical lead > Palm OS programming help @ www.palmoswerks.com > > -- > For information on using the Palm Developer Forums, or to unsubscribe, please see >http://www.palmos.com/dev/support/forums/ -- ====================================================================== Jon Norenberg Phone: (209) 544-9207 AlphaSmart, Inc.
